How to Choose a Reliable Air Duct Contractor

Finding a reliable air duct contractor is essential for maintaining a healthy and efficient HVAC system. Clean air ducts improve indoor air quality and help your system run more efficiently. However, with so many contractors available, selecting the right one can be challenging. This guide outlines key considerations and steps to help you make an informed decision when choosing an air duct contractor.

Understand the Importance of Air Duct Cleaning

Before selecting a contractor, it’s important to understand why air duct cleaning is necessary. Dirty ducts can lead to poor air quality, health issues, and increased energy costs. Regular cleaning helps to remove allergens, dust, and debris, ensuring your HVAC system operates optimally.

Factors to Consider When Choosing an Air Duct Contractor

  • Experience and Reputation: Look for contractors with a proven track record in air duct cleaning and HVAC services. Read reviews and ask for references to gauge their reliability.
  • Certifications and Licensing: Ensure the contractor holds the necessary licenses and certifications, such as those from the National Air Duct Cleaners Association (NADCA). This indicates a professional level of expertise.
  • Insurance: Verify that the contractor is insured. This protects you from liability in case of accidents or damage during the job.
  • Services Offered: Check if the contractor offers a full range of services, including cleaning, repair, and maintenance. This can save you from needing to hire multiple contractors for related work.
  • Pricing: Obtain quotes from multiple contractors. Be wary of prices that seem too low, as this may indicate subpar service. Compare what each quote includes to ensure you get value for your money.
  • Customer Service: Evaluate how the contractor interacts with you. A reliable contractor should be responsive, answer your questions clearly, and provide detailed information about their services.
  • Techniques and Equipment: Inquire about the cleaning methods and equipment used. The best contractors use advanced techniques and specialized tools to ensure thorough cleaning.

Steps to Find a Reliable Air Duct Contractor

  1. Research: Start by searching online for local air duct contractors. Use keywords specific to your area to find options nearby.
  2. Read Reviews: Visit review sites and social media platforms to read feedback from previous customers. Look for patterns in the reviews that can give insight into the contractor’s reliability and service quality.
  3. Request Recommendations: Ask friends, family, or colleagues for recommendations. Personal experiences can point you to trustworthy contractors.
  4. Contact Potential Contractors: Reach out to the contractors you are considering. Prepare a list of questions regarding their experience, services, and practices.
  5. Compare Quotes: Collect quotes from different contractors. Ensure you understand what each service includes and the total cost involved.
  6. Check Credentials: Verify each contractor’s licenses and insurance coverage. This step is crucial for protecting your interests.
  7. Make a Decision: Evaluate all gathered information and choose a contractor that meets your criteria and budget.

Questions to Ask Potential Contractors

When interviewing prospective contractors, asking the right questions can clarify their qualifications and suitability. Consider these questions:

  • How long have you been in business?
  • What certifications do you have?
  • Can you provide references from previous clients?
  • What methods do you use for air duct cleaning?
  • Do you offer any guarantees or warranties for your services?
  • How long will the cleaning process take, and will you provide a written estimate?
